			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Thai law forbids foreigners from owning land in Thailand. However, it does not place any such restriction in buying apartments or condos. Bangkok, the capital city of Thailand is one of the most cosmopolitan cities of Asia and offers a wide range of affordable housing options. If you want to experience a mix of both the traditional as well as the modern world, Bangkok is one city which offers the best of both. Bangkok condos are a great place to stay and the luxury and extravagance of a Bangkok condo makes you feel absolutely at home. That is the reason why Bangkok apartment and condos are preferred by expats who move into Bangkok.</p>
<p>With the Thai real estate market showing an upward trend, one can consider making an investment in them. There are a number of property developers who are coming out with new Bangkok apartment and condos by the day. You can now get some good deals by getting in touch with real estate companies. If you are not familiar with the housing segment, then you must be wary while approaching any such developer. It is always preferable to do your own research and go for a reputed dealer or take the assistance of a professional real estate broker. It is the growing number of expats in Bangkok who have mainly contributed to the boom in the real estate market.</p>
<p>The first thing you need to decide is whether you want to rent a Bangkok apartment or condo or buy one. Then you can proceed your search for the right condo. Budget also plays a significant role in your search. A reputed and reliable real estate agent can be found online. These days real estate agents have their own websites where you can get the all the information that you need about the different kinds of homes available, the facilities on offer, the going rates in a particular area and other such relevant details. This helps you to bring down your options and short list a few of the properties that attract you. By making comparisons between the various Bangkok apartment and condos on offer, you can accordingly choose the property that best suits your requirements. While taking the help of real estate brokers, do not forget to check their rates beforehand. It is noticed that expats prefer to rent a Bangkok apartment or condo rather than buying it. Here we talk about a few of the well known and reputed condos in Bangkok.</p>
<p>• Le Raffine condo- Situated in the up market Sukhumvit area in Bangkok, it is known for its luxury accommodation and is located close to the shopping centres, global cuisine restaurants, night clubs and other places of interest. Each unit in this condo comes with a living room, two bedrooms, two bathrooms, a kitchen as well as a private balcony.</p>
<p>• Noble Ora Condo- Thonglor, one of the most trendy areas of Bangkok is where this Bangkok condo is located. It comprises of one, two and three bedroom units with balcony and terrace and comes with facilities like swimming pool, fitness center, sauna, a separate reception area, a secure parking lot and an elevator. It is also guarded by security round the clock.</p>
<p>• Baan Suanthon- Located at Srinakarin Road, this condo complex has also won an award and is known for its hi tech facilities such as a spy hole at the door entrance and other advanced security locks. The other features of these condo units include spacious living room, western style kitchen and dining, white Nahm toilet and glass wash basin bowls with stainless steel taps. Apart from the fact that this condo is closely located to international schools, hospitals and shopping malls, it is also equipped with a club, play area for kids, swimming pool and even a restaurant.</p>
<p>• Condo One Soi 40- Also known as Condo One Thonglor, these are studio condos which are reasonable. Situated close to the Bangkok University and Thonglor BTS, it offers facilities like cable TV, hot water, balcony, reading room, children&#8217;s play area, fitness center, laundry and 24 hour security.</p>
<p>• The Address Chidlom- This is constructed in the Art-Deco architectural style and is known for its chic interior art decoration. A fitness center, sauna, children&#8217;s spa, Arabic room, swimming pool and garden game area are its other specialities. Besides, it is only a few minutes from the commercial areas.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>With countless pristine beaches, rainforests and other natural marvels, it is not only paradise on earth, but also a lucrative investment market in terms of real estate. Millions of visitors flock to Phuket&#8217;s shores each year, creating a lively business and investment hub for punters from across Thailand and the world.</p>
<p>Phuket&#8217;s real estate industry, particularly the luxury residential market, has flourished over the past twenty years to reach world class standards. Areas, such as the lively town of Patong, have paved the way for the rest of the Island and a bounty of areas along both the west and east coasts continue to be lined with luxury hotels, condominiums, villas and marinas. The commercial real estate market in Phuket has also seen phenomenal growth. At the same time, officials are taking measures to ensure the natural beauty of the Island remains intact.</p>
<p>This growth of the real estate market has continued to stimulate the local economy and, in turn, the number of supporting businesses has risen. Basically, if you want anything from a world class diving experience or a round on a world championship golf course, to enjoying an evening of jazz or a sumptuous bowl of pasta just like it tastes in Italy, to a Shiatsu massage or hot yoga class &#8211; it&#8217;s as close to you as the nearest beach.</p>
<p>Despite the current world economic climate, prices have only dropped slightly in Phuket because it is a cash market. At the same time, there are still some incentives floating around. A resale market is also starting to emerge. While the Phuket real estate market has slowed, the potential in investment or rewards in lifestyle mean people still want to purchase properties in Phuket &#8211; whether it be a holiday condominium, luxury villa or a hotel/resort. Plus, prices were affordable to begin with.While there are a number of Thai laws to follow in terms of purchasing a property in Phuket, it need not be a lengthy or overwhelming process</p>
<p>There are a plethora of different reasons as to why people chose to live in Phuket, from business opportunities to a cheaper and higher standard of life in retirement. Others, of course, see it purely as an investment market. The main attraction for expats is the lifestyle itself &#8211; think smiling faces in a multi-cultural haven. For the lucky few, Phuket is no longer a holiday destination. Phuket is now called home in a tropical paradise.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Foreigners wanting to invest in Chiang Mai land and property will normally find excellent value on land and house prices, especially when compared with the costs in their homeland. In addition to price savings, the city of Chiang Mai in northern Thailand is rated as one of the kingdom&#8217;s most enjoyable and ‘foreigner-friendly&#8217; communities to settle down in. Its real estate and land and prices are much cheaper than the Thai capital and the southern destinations, making it lucrative when purchasing a house or land in Chiang Mai. </p>
<p>For foreigners without Thai relatives, the leasehold is in general applied to foreigner ‘acquisition&#8217; of real estate, and more specifically, the plot of land the structure is built on. The old scheme of investing in Chiang Mai property should be avoided whereby foreigners would establish a ‘paper&#8217; business when purchasing the land the house is to be constructed on. Thai officials are now serious at checking such businesses&#8217; legitimacy and implications could be possible, should a firm be proven to be false. </p>
<p>While pieces of land beyond the ever growing city limits provide the best value for money, land plots within the city centre &#8211; especially around Nimminhemin Road, the riverside and Night Bazaar areas &#8211; have increased considerably in line with Chiang Mai&#8217;s flourishing tourist industry and the economy&#8217;s common increase. This land might be relatively costly, but area trends predict that it will remain if not increase in price as the scarcity of land in these locations continues to grow.</p>
<p>The prices of land in Chiang Mai vary according to demand and supply as well as to the particular locations&#8217; specific attributes. Price tickets can range from around 30,000 baht per four square metres in the downtown area, which will then decrease on a sliding scale to approximately 7,500 baht in the suburban locations which are still positioned within a 20-minute drive of the city centre. </p>
<p>When purchasing land in Chiang Mai, there are three different kinds of title deeds. The most solid and accurate are Chanotes since they&#8217;ve been demarcated making use of GPS and normally come with inner urban real estate. Nor Gor is another much used deed on land in Chiang Mai, which aren&#8217;t that accurate but allow the holders full entitlement to the land or houses they&#8217;re buying. There are other title deeds, such as Nor Gor Saam. However, these should be avoided due to the lack of security.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The events in Bangkok in May 2010 have raised concerns about the recovery we were seeing in many sectors of the Thai property market in the first quarter of 2010.</p>
<p>However, it will take months to see what the effect will be on sales and letting volumes, prices and rents. We do not believe there will be a sudden a dramatic downward movement in prices or rents.</p>
<p>The total supply of expatriate standard apartments in downtown Bangkok increased 2.3% year on year. Occupancy was 88.2%. Rents rose in some locations such as Central Lumpini but fell in other locations.</p>
<p>Despite the increase in the Bangkok hotel supply, Bangkok occupancy rates and REVPAR increased but the Average daily rate decreased in quarter 1. International Tourist Arrivals increased by 27.1% on Q1 2010. Obviously Q2 numbers will be very poor and it remains to be seen how long it will take for business and tourist arrivals to recover.<br />
The majority of new condominium launches in the first quarter were mainly small one bedroom units.</p>
<p>The office market remained weak. There was no increase in supply. Take up grew by 17,481 square metres. Grade A CBD rents fell by 3.8% year on year.</p>
<p>Retail Occupancy increased to 93.4%. Rents remained at similar levels. A number of shopping centres were closed in Central Bangkok for much of April and May.</p>
<p>882 Rai (349 acres) of SILPs were sold on industrial parks and estates in Q1 2010. This was an increase 891% y-o-y.</p>
<p>There was 175% increase in townhouse completions on quarter on quarter but developer built single detatched house completions fell by 74% quarter on quarter.</p>
<p>Condominium</p>
<p>The existing supply in downtown Bangkok reached 67,176 units, up from 65,067 units in Q1 2010. This was an increase of 3.2% Q-o-Q and 15.8% Y-o-Y. There were 2,109 units completed in this quarter. Another 5,220 units are scheduled to be completed by the end of 2010 which will raise the total downtown condominium stock significantly to 72,396 units, or by 11.3 % Y-o-Y.</p>
<p>In Q1 2010, the average asking price for an off-plan freehold condominium unit (high-end and above) in downtown Bangkok was 156,460 THB/m2 an increase of 19.2% Q-o-Q or 3.0 Y-o-Y.<br />
The total number of units occupied by owners or tenants decreased from 74.2 in Q4 2009 to 74.0% in this quarter.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Despite recent political uncertainties, many buyers are looking for a condominium for personal use that can be later sold or rented out, resulting in healthy returns.</p>
<p>International property consultants, CB Richard Ellis advise that<br />
purchasing a condominium could be one of the safest investments buys in the Thai market right now for foreigners in light of political and<br />
economic uncertainties falling interest rates, the downturn of the stock market, and the falling yields of government bonds.</p>
<p>Foreign purchasers wanting to own condominiums in Thailand are permitted to buy freehold condominium units, but the building must not exceed 49% of the foreign ownership ratio of the condominium and the purchase must be in cash.</p>
<p>According to the latest survey conducted by CBRE. The total stock of existing condominiums in Bangkok is 48,128 units as of the first quarter of 2007, an increase of 9.53% or 4188 units. In terms of area, 21.4% are in the Central Business District area. (Silom, Sathorn and Suan Plu<br />
Roads), 4.4% in Central Lumpini, (Wireless, Ploenchit, Langsuan and Rajdami Roads), 34.6% in Sukumvit (Sukumvit Soi 1-63 and Sukumvit Soi 2-44), 8.2% in Pathumwan (Phaayathai and Phaholyothin Roads) and 29.6% in Riverside. (Rama lll, Charoen Krung and Charoen Nakon<br />
Roads).</p>
<p>The luxury and high-end of the market is a good investment option say CBRE, as there will be limited supply in the future. In 2005 there were<br />
1788 newly launched units positioned at the luxury and high end of the market. While there were 1097 newly launched units in 2006, representing a significant increase of 38.6%. It is expected in 2007 that there will be a similar number of new luxury and high-end condominium launches as there were in 2006.</p>
<p>&#8220;Luxury and high-end condominium units in downtown Bangkok, have been attracting a huge amount of interest from long-term investors. Even though the market has slowed down as a result of the political and economic situation,&#8221; said Aliwassa Pathnadabutr, managing director of CBRE Thailand.</p>
<p>&#8220;However, over the past few years&#8217; long-term investors, who made profits from reselling or earning rental income from their units, have remained keen to purchase condominium properties in Bangkok because of their understanding and confidence in the market. Based on their experience, they are satisfied with investment returns in the form of capital appreciation and rental yields of 5-7%, which is higher than the current deposit account interest rate of 3.5%.&#8221;</p>
<p>The picture is not all rosy. Investors in the luxury and high-end markets are not only concerned about their finances, but lack confidence in the market because of negative factors in the political scene, the economy, and in society.</p>
<p>The middle end of the market is dominated by Thai buyers and investors. This was proved by the success of many projects such as Villa Ratchewi by TCC Capital Land, and Life Rachada-LadPrao by Asian Property Development. However Aliwassa says that the large number of new launches in the middle to low end of the market may lead to an oversupply at some stage. In 2005 there were 2688. newly launched units positioned at the middle to the lower end of the market and located in downtown Bangkok. While there were 7630 newly launched units in the downtown area of Bangkok in 2006 representing a soar of 184%. In the first quarter of 2007 alone, 1367 new units were announced.</p>
<p>So with the middle end of the market running the risk of oversupply. The luxury segment appears to be investor&#8217;s best bet.CB Richard Ellis, forecasts that there will be a limited supply of luxury and high-end condominium units. Whilst demand for residential condominiums for long-term investment will continue to be strong, particularly among those projects located in the CBD or along mass transit routes.</p>
<p>Prices will rise further especially for those units that meet the standards required by the luxury and high-end markets, and are of investment grade. With sustained yields of 5- 7% and improved historical capital gains acquired condominium units in prime positions are proving to be an attractive long-term investment choice for both Thai and foreign investors in the current economic conditions said Aliwassa.</p>
